If it’s the Panama Canal, 100% worth being forward, you can even have chats with the linesmen/mule operators. Worth any anchor noise on other days.  If it’s the Suez, it’s not a “real canal” has no locks so aft is better.  Forward you will just be viewing the ships in front a lot of the time. Somehow they’re much less “intrusive” aft - maybe a trick of perspective

Interesting Phil. We did the Luxor & Valley of the Kings tour with Your Egypt Tours rather than Azamara. Our guide told us that we could buy a camera pass if we wanted to take photos with a ‘proper’ camera and that we would have to leave such cameras behind if we didn’t, but no mention was made of leaving phones behind. No-one in our group bought the pass. We paid extra (1000 Egyptian pounds I think) to see King SETI’s tomb (which was well worth it).
